B. Demirköz is a scholar working on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Radiation and Nuclear and High Energy Physics. According to data from OpenAlex, B. Demirköz has authored 30 papers receiving a total of 102 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Electrical and Electronic Engineering, 9 papers in Radiation and 9 papers in Nuclear and High Energy Physics. Recurrent topics in B. Demirköz's work include Radiation Effects in Electronics (7 papers), Particle Detector Development and Performance (6 papers) and Radiation Detection and Scintillator Technologies (6 papers). B. Demirköz is often cited by papers focused on Radiation Effects in Electronics (7 papers), Particle Detector Development and Performance (6 papers) and Radiation Detection and Scintillator Technologies (6 papers). B. Demirköz collaborates with scholars based in Türkiye, Switzerland and United States. B. Demirköz's co-authors include Jean-Roch Vlimant, D. Dobos, S. Vallecorsa, K. Potamianos, Cenk Tüysüz, Ümit Alver, Federico Carminati, I. Efthymiopoulos, A. Gençer and Amdulla O. Mekhrabov and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Journal of The Electrochemical Society and Journal of Alloys and Compounds.
